Bangkok Tourist Attractions for a Family – Enjoying Bangkok as a Family

Bangkok is known for being a city with plenty of exciting and lively attractions. But that doesn't mean that Bangkok is not suitable for families. On the contrary, Bangkok has many family attractions.

1

Art in Paradise

Art in Paradise is definitely one of the most fun filled attractions that Bangkok has offer; particularly to families. Marketed as the first 3D Art Museum in Bangkok, the Art in Paradise showcases hundreds of 3D works of art that not only seem realistic, but are made to look as if the images in the art are almost popping out of their frames! If you look at the art at the correct angle you might realize that the line between what is real and what is art is blurred: such is the beauty of this 3D art museum. What's even more amazing is the fact that the 3D art creates the optical illusion of making people and objects in real life look like they are merging into the art, thereby making it a great place for photo ops too.

Siam Ocean World

Located two storeys beneath Bangkok's famous Siam Paragon Shopping Mall, is the Siam Ocean World aquarium. Regarded as being among the best educational and insightful attractions of Bangkok, the Siam Ocean World is a great place to visit with the whole family. Home to over 30,000 species of marine life, including fish, marine mammals and marine plants, the Siam World is a great place to explore the hidden wonders of the world before the water surface. Some of the major attractions of the Siam Ocean World include an underwater tunnel with a 270o view, petting pools, glass-bottom boat rides, educational sessions, and interactive sessions with the marine life. Chathuchak Weekend Market

This lively weekend market is one of the most fascinating weekend markets, and attracts locals and visitors alike. Packed with hundreds of stores selling cheap items ranging from fashion to collectibles to fancy goods, the colors, energy and action at this market definitely makes a visit to the market a fun filled excursion. Oh, and the market is a great place for trying out street food. Your kids are sure to love the fried fruits, fresh fruits and various sweets on offer!

Lumpini Park

Established somewhere in the 1920's, Lumphini Park is named after the park which was the site of Lord Buddha's birth in India. This beautiful park has neatly manicured lawns, luscious trees, picturesque gardens, jogging and cycling pathways, and even a basketball court. With enough open spaces and a blissful ambiance, the Lumpini Park is a great place to head over to with the whole family to catch a break from the hustle and bustle of Bangkok.

Boat Trips and Tours

Bangkok has many canals that connect the different areas of the city. The canals, fed by the Chao Phraya River, are actually a great way to explore the city. Given that the Chao Phraya River and the many canals of the city served as the lifeline of the city, many of Bangkok's most popular and historic attractions are located along the banks of the rivers and canals. Thus, taking a boat trip or tour around these areas will allow you to witness the many iconic landmarks of Bangkok in a fun filled and memorable manner.
